The donation-supported game was created by brothers Tarn and Zach Adams, and has developed a cult following since its first alpha was launched in 2006. Everything in the world is procedurally (randomly) generated, making the game similar to Mojang's hugely popular Minecraft, but with a focus on building a civilization rather than controlling a single character. In the game's primary mode, you play as a group of Dwarves who set out to construct and defend an underground fortress, developing it into a thriving civilization. In mid-2013, Illo told WIRED, modder Warmist released a DFHack plugin called RenderMax, which replaced the Dwarf Fortress renderer with its own, allowing for effects such as real-time ASCII lighting. Thanks to this, Stonesense was able to render 3-D graphics on a much faster basis-but only in a separate window. According to modder Japa Illo, an early member of the Stonesense team, the utility relies on DFHack, a community-made library that reads the game's memory and can be parsed, thus allowing for additional utilities to render things while bypassing the initial ASCII output. The Stonesense utility renders the game in a 3-D isometric viewpoint.

Perhaps more notably, though, is its rudimentary 2-D aesthetic, composed entirely of colorful ASCII text symbols.ĭespite its 1980s visual look, Dwarf Fortress was actually created in 2006 and runs on a fairly complex physics engine. Officially titled Slaves to Armok: God of Blood Chapter II: Dwarf Fortress, it's known for its depth as a procedurally-generated city-building game with a dizzying learning curve. The game Dwarf Fortress is notorious for a handful of reasons.
